az cosmosdb sql role assignment
Управление назначениями ролей SQL в Azure Cosmos DB.
Команды
| Имя | Описание | Тип | Состояние |
|---|---|---|---|
| az cosmosdb sql role assignment create |
Создайте назначение роли SQL в учетной записи Azure Cosmos DB. |
Core | GA |
| az cosmosdb sql role assignment delete |
Удалите назначение роли SQL в учетной записи Azure Cosmos DB. |
Core | GA |
| az cosmosdb sql role assignment exists |
Проверьте, существует ли назначение роли Azure Cosmos DB. |
Core | GA |
| az cosmosdb sql role assignment list |
Список всех назначений ролей SQL в учетной записи Azure Cosmos DB. |
Core | GA |
| az cosmosdb sql role assignment show |
Отображение свойств назначения роли SQL в учетной записи Azure Cosmos DB. |
Core | GA |
| az cosmosdb sql role assignment update |
Обновите назначение роли SQL в учетной записи Azure Cosmos DB. |
Core | GA |
| az cosmosdb sql role assignment wait |
Опрос назначения роли SQL до тех пор, пока не будет выполнено определенное условие. |
Core | GA |
az cosmosdb sql role assignment create
Создайте назначение роли SQL в учетной записи Azure Cosmos DB.
az cosmosdb sql role assignment create --account-name
--principal-id
--resource-group
--scope
[--no-wait]
[--role-assignment-id]
[--role-definition-id]
[--role-definition-name]
Примеры
Создайте назначение роли SQL в учетной записи Azure Cosmos DB с помощью имени определения роли.
az cosmosdb sql role assignment create --account-name MyAccount --resource-group MyResourceGroup \
--role-assignment-id cb8ed2d7-2371-4e3c-bd31-6cc1560e84f8 \
--role-definition-name "My Read Only Role" \
--scope "/dbs/mydb/colls/mycontainer" \
--principal-id 6328f5f7-dbf7-4244-bba8-fbb9d8066506
Создайте назначение роли SQL в учетной записи Azure Cosmos DB с помощью идентификатора определения роли.
az cosmosdb sql role assignment create --account-name MyAccount --resource-group MyResourceGroup \
--role-assignment-id cb8ed2d7-2371-4e3c-bd31-6cc1560e84f8 \
--role-definition-id be79875a-2cc4-40d5-8958-566017875b39 \
--scope "/dbs/mydb/colls/mycontainer" \
--principal-id 6328f5f7-dbf7-4244-bba8-fbb9d8066506
Обязательные параметры
Имя учетной записи Cosmosdb.
Идентификатор объекта AAD субъекта, которому предоставляется назначение ролей.
Имя группы ресурсов. Группу по умолчанию можно настроить с помощью az configure --defaults group=<name>.
Путь к ресурсу плоскости данных, по которому предоставляется назначение ролей.
Необязательные параметры
Следующие параметры являются необязательными, но в зависимости от контекста один или несколько могут потребоваться для успешного выполнения команды.
Не ожидать завершения длительной операции.
| Свойство | Значение |
|---|---|
| Default value: | False |
Необязательно для создания. Уникальный идентификатор назначения роли. Если он не указан, будет использоваться новый GUID.
Уникальный идентификатор определения роли, к которому относится это назначение роли.
Уникальное имя определения роли, к которому относится назначение роли. Eg. Роль читателя Contoso.
Глобальные параметры
Повышение уровня детализации журнала для включения всех журналов отладки.
| Свойство | Значение |
|---|---|
| Default value: | False |
Показать это сообщение справки и выйти.
Отображать только ошибки, не показывая предупреждения.
| Свойство | Значение |
|---|---|
| Default value: | False |
Формат вывода.
| Свойство | Значение |
|---|---|
| Default value: | json |
| Допустимые значения: | json, jsonc, none, table, tsv, yaml, yamlc |
Строка запроса JMESPath. Дополнительные сведения и примеры см. в разделе http://jmespath.org/.
Имя или идентификатор подписки. Подписку по умолчанию можно настроить с помощью az account set -s NAME_OR_ID.
Увеличьте уровень детализации ведения журнала. Чтобы включить полные журналы отладки, используйте параметр --debug.
| Свойство | Значение |
|---|---|
| Default value: | False |
az cosmosdb sql role assignment delete
Удалите назначение роли SQL в учетной записи Azure Cosmos DB.
az cosmosdb sql role assignment delete --account-name
--resource-group
--role-assignment-id
[--no-wait]
[--yes]
Примеры
Удалите назначение роли SQL в учетной записи Azure Cosmos DB.
az cosmosdb sql role assignment delete --account-name MyAccount --resource-group MyResourceGroup --role-assignment-id cb8ed2d7-2371-4e3c-bd31-6cc1560e84f8
Обязательные параметры
Имя учетной записи Cosmosdb.
Имя группы ресурсов. Группу по умолчанию можно настроить с помощью az configure --defaults group=<name>.
Необязательно для создания. Уникальный идентификатор назначения роли. Если он не указан, будет использоваться новый GUID.
Необязательные параметры
Следующие параметры являются необязательными, но в зависимости от контекста один или несколько могут потребоваться для успешного выполнения команды.
Не ожидать завершения длительной операции.
| Свойство | Значение |
|---|---|
| Default value: | False |
Не запрашивать подтверждение.
| Свойство | Значение |
|---|---|
| Default value: | False |
Глобальные параметры
Повышение уровня детализации журнала для включения всех журналов отладки.
| Свойство | Значение |
|---|---|
| Default value: | False |
Показать это сообщение справки и выйти.
Отображать только ошибки, не показывая предупреждения.
| Свойство | Значение |
|---|---|
| Default value: | False |
Формат вывода.
| Свойство | Значение |
|---|---|
| Default value: | json |
| Допустимые значения: | json, jsonc, none, table, tsv, yaml, yamlc |
Строка запроса JMESPath. Дополнительные сведения и примеры см. в разделе http://jmespath.org/.
Имя или идентификатор подписки. Подписку по умолчанию можно настроить с помощью az account set -s NAME_OR_ID.
Увеличьте уровень детализации ведения журнала. Чтобы включить полные журналы отладки, используйте параметр --debug.
| Свойство | Значение |
|---|---|
| Default value: | False |
az cosmosdb sql role assignment exists
Проверьте, существует ли назначение роли Azure Cosmos DB.
az cosmosdb sql role assignment exists --account-name
--resource-group
--role-assignment-id
Примеры
Проверьте, существует ли назначение роли Azure Cosmos DB.
az cosmosdb sql role assignment exists --account-name MyAccount --resource-group MyResourceGroup --role-assignment-id cb8ed2d7-2371-4e3c-bd31-6cc1560e84f8
Обязательные параметры
Имя учетной записи Cosmosdb.
Имя группы ресурсов. Группу по умолчанию можно настроить с помощью az configure --defaults group=<name>.
Необязательно для создания. Уникальный идентификатор назначения роли. Если он не указан, будет использоваться новый GUID.
Глобальные параметры
Повышение уровня детализации журнала для включения всех журналов отладки.
| Свойство | Значение |
|---|---|
| Default value: | False |
Показать это сообщение справки и выйти.
Отображать только ошибки, не показывая предупреждения.
| Свойство | Значение |
|---|---|
| Default value: | False |
Формат вывода.
| Свойство | Значение |
|---|---|
| Default value: | json |
| Допустимые значения: | json, jsonc, none, table, tsv, yaml, yamlc |
Строка запроса JMESPath. Дополнительные сведения и примеры см. в разделе http://jmespath.org/.
Имя или идентификатор подписки. Подписку по умолчанию можно настроить с помощью az account set -s NAME_OR_ID.
Увеличьте уровень детализации ведения журнала. Чтобы включить полные журналы отладки, используйте параметр --debug.
| Свойство | Значение |
|---|---|
| Default value: | False |
az cosmosdb sql role assignment list
Список всех назначений ролей SQL в учетной записи Azure Cosmos DB.
az cosmosdb sql role assignment list --account-name
--resource-group
Примеры
Список всех назначений ролей SQL в учетной записи Azure Cosmos DB.
az cosmosdb sql role assignment list --account-name MyAccount --resource-group MyResourceGroup
Обязательные параметры
Имя учетной записи Cosmosdb.
Имя группы ресурсов. Группу по умолчанию можно настроить с помощью az configure --defaults group=<name>.
Глобальные параметры
Повышение уровня детализации журнала для включения всех журналов отладки.
| Свойство | Значение |
|---|---|
| Default value: | False |
Показать это сообщение справки и выйти.
Отображать только ошибки, не показывая предупреждения.
| Свойство | Значение |
|---|---|
| Default value: | False |
Формат вывода.
| Свойство | Значение |
|---|---|
| Default value: | json |
| Допустимые значения: | json, jsonc, none, table, tsv, yaml, yamlc |
Строка запроса JMESPath. Дополнительные сведения и примеры см. в разделе http://jmespath.org/.
Имя или идентификатор подписки. Подписку по умолчанию можно настроить с помощью az account set -s NAME_OR_ID.
Увеличьте уровень детализации ведения журнала. Чтобы включить полные журналы отладки, используйте параметр --debug.
| Свойство | Значение |
|---|---|
| Default value: | False |
az cosmosdb sql role assignment show
Отображение свойств назначения роли SQL в учетной записи Azure Cosmos DB.
az cosmosdb sql role assignment show --account-name
--resource-group
--role-assignment-id
Примеры
Отображение свойств назначения роли SQL в учетной записи Azure Cosmos DB.
az cosmosdb sql role assignment show --account-name MyAccount --resource-group MyResourceGroup --role-assignment-id cb8ed2d7-2371-4e3c-bd31-6cc1560e84f8
Обязательные параметры
Имя учетной записи Cosmosdb.
Имя группы ресурсов. Группу по умолчанию можно настроить с помощью az configure --defaults group=<name>.
Необязательно для создания. Уникальный идентификатор назначения роли. Если он не указан, будет использоваться новый GUID.
Глобальные параметры
Повышение уровня детализации журнала для включения всех журналов отладки.
| Свойство | Значение |
|---|---|
| Default value: | False |
Показать это сообщение справки и выйти.
Отображать только ошибки, не показывая предупреждения.
| Свойство | Значение |
|---|---|
| Default value: | False |
Формат вывода.
| Свойство | Значение |
|---|---|
| Default value: | json |
| Допустимые значения: | json, jsonc, none, table, tsv, yaml, yamlc |
Строка запроса JMESPath. Дополнительные сведения и примеры см. в разделе http://jmespath.org/.
Имя или идентификатор подписки. Подписку по умолчанию можно настроить с помощью az account set -s NAME_OR_ID.
Увеличьте уровень детализации ведения журнала. Чтобы включить полные журналы отладки, используйте параметр --debug.
| Свойство | Значение |
|---|---|
| Default value: | False |
az cosmosdb sql role assignment update
Обновите назначение роли SQL в учетной записи Azure Cosmos DB.
az cosmosdb sql role assignment update --account-name
--resource-group
--role-assignment-id
[--no-wait]
[--principal-id]
[--role-definition-id]
[--role-definition-name]
[--scope]
Примеры
Обновите назначение роли SQL в учетной записи Azure Cosmos DB.
az cosmosdb sql role assignment update --account-name MyAccount --resource-group MyResourceGroup \
--role-assignment-id cb8ed2d7-2371-4e3c-bd31-6cc1560e84f8 \
--role-definition-id updated-role-definition-id
Обязательные параметры
Имя учетной записи Cosmosdb.
Имя группы ресурсов. Группу по умолчанию можно настроить с помощью az configure --defaults group=<name>.
Необязательно для создания. Уникальный идентификатор назначения роли. Если он не указан, будет использоваться новый GUID.
Необязательные параметры
Следующие параметры являются необязательными, но в зависимости от контекста один или несколько могут потребоваться для успешного выполнения команды.
Не ожидать завершения длительной операции.
| Свойство | Значение |
|---|---|
| Default value: | False |
Идентификатор объекта AAD субъекта, которому предоставляется назначение ролей.
Уникальный идентификатор определения роли, к которому относится это назначение роли.
Уникальное имя определения роли, к которому относится назначение роли. Eg. Роль читателя Contoso.
Путь к ресурсу плоскости данных, по которому предоставляется назначение ролей.
Глобальные параметры
Повышение уровня детализации журнала для включения всех журналов отладки.
| Свойство | Значение |
|---|---|
| Default value: | False |
Показать это сообщение справки и выйти.
Отображать только ошибки, не показывая предупреждения.
| Свойство | Значение |
|---|---|
| Default value: | False |
Формат вывода.
| Свойство | Значение |
|---|---|
| Default value: | json |
| Допустимые значения: | json, jsonc, none, table, tsv, yaml, yamlc |
Строка запроса JMESPath. Дополнительные сведения и примеры см. в разделе http://jmespath.org/.
Имя или идентификатор подписки. Подписку по умолчанию можно настроить с помощью az account set -s NAME_OR_ID.
Увеличьте уровень детализации ведения журнала. Чтобы включить полные журналы отладки, используйте параметр --debug.
| Свойство | Значение |
|---|---|
| Default value: | False |
az cosmosdb sql role assignment wait
Опрос назначения роли SQL до тех пор, пока не будет выполнено определенное условие.
az cosmosdb sql role assignment wait --account-name
--resource-group
--role-assignment-id
[--created]
[--custom]
[--deleted]
[--exists]
[--interval]
[--timeout]
[--updated]
Примеры
Опрос назначения роли SQL до его удаления.
az cosmosdb sql role assignment wait --account-name MyAccount --resource-group MyResourceGroup --role-assignment-id cb8ed2d7-2371-4e3c-bd31-6cc1560e84f8 --deleted
Обязательные параметры
Имя учетной записи Cosmosdb.
Имя группы ресурсов. Группу по умолчанию можно настроить с помощью az configure --defaults group=<name>.
Необязательно для создания. Уникальный идентификатор назначения роли. Если он не указан, будет использоваться новый GUID.
Необязательные параметры
Следующие параметры являются необязательными, но в зависимости от контекста один или несколько могут потребоваться для успешного выполнения команды.
Подождите, пока не будет создано с помощью provisioningState по адресу "Успешно".
| Свойство | Значение |
|---|---|
| Группа параметров: | Wait Condition Arguments |
| Default value: | False |
Подождите, пока условие не будет удовлетворено пользовательским запросом JMESPath. Например, provisioningState!='InProgress', instanceView.statuses[?code='PowerState/running'].
| Свойство | Значение |
|---|---|
| Группа параметров: | Wait Condition Arguments |
Дождитесь удаления.
| Свойство | Значение |
|---|---|
| Группа параметров: | Wait Condition Arguments |
| Default value: | False |
Подождите, пока ресурс не существует.
| Свойство | Значение |
|---|---|
| Группа параметров: | Wait Condition Arguments |
| Default value: | False |
Интервал опроса в секундах.
| Свойство | Значение |
|---|---|
| Группа параметров: | Wait Condition Arguments |
| Default value: | 30 |
Максимальное ожидание в секундах.
| Свойство | Значение |
|---|---|
| Группа параметров: | Wait Condition Arguments |
| Default value: | 3600 |
Подождите, пока не будет обновлено с помощью provisioningState по адресу "Успешно".
| Свойство | Значение |
|---|---|
| Группа параметров: | Wait Condition Arguments |
| Default value: | False |
Глобальные параметры
Повышение уровня детализации журнала для включения всех журналов отладки.
| Свойство | Значение |
|---|---|
| Default value: | False |
Показать это сообщение справки и выйти.
Отображать только ошибки, не показывая предупреждения.
| Свойство | Значение |
|---|---|
| Default value: | False |
Формат вывода.
| Свойство | Значение |
|---|---|
| Default value: | json |
| Допустимые значения: | json, jsonc, none, table, tsv, yaml, yamlc |
Строка запроса JMESPath. Дополнительные сведения и примеры см. в разделе http://jmespath.org/.
Имя или идентификатор подписки. Подписку по умолчанию можно настроить с помощью az account set -s NAME_OR_ID.
Увеличьте уровень детализации ведения журнала. Чтобы включить полные журналы отладки, используйте параметр --debug.
| Свойство | Значение |
|---|---|
| Default value: | False |